What Is a Hybrid Sunscreen?

A hybrid sunscreen combines chemical UV filters and mineral (physical) filters in one formula.

How it works

  • Chemical filters absorb UV rays and convert them into heat

  • Mineral filters (like Zinc Oxide or Titanium Dioxide) reflect and scatter UV rays

  • Together, they provide broad-spectrum protection with improved cosmetic elegance

Why people choose hybrid sunscreens

  • Less white cast than mineral-only formulas

  • More gentle than purely chemical sunscreens

  • Better texture, easier daily wear

  • Suitable for anti-aging skincare routines
